Output 830d5d7d75328797d2d943aba4617660eee736a4851a523d40e451ed5406642a:6

value
143277890
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24c6bb73f56c6ae2a08c03ddc2479d4378e8537c OP_EQUALVERIFY OP_CHECKSIG
address
14MTQ4hse5HyfuBANhFjMhQE4jVELTVoF3
transaction
830d5d7d75328797d2d943aba4617660eee736a4851a523d40e451ed5406642a
spent
true